“Stay at lovingly restored Geiger Victorian for the joy of it!”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ed June 24, 2012

My husband and I were in Tacoma from Maine for a busy 4 days in May for our son's graduation from the University of Puget Sound. We want to express our appreciation to Jane and Skip Easley, who have lovingly and painstakingly restored this gorgeous Victorian for their warm and personable hospitality. We stayed in Amy's Room. With a wonderfully comfortable bed which was located in its own private area of the second floor along with a very spacious and authentic claw-footed bath tub/shower at the end of the hallway, it was a lovely relief coming back from a full schedule to our own private area of the house! Breakfasts were yummy and we enjoyed the good company and conversation of other UPS parents. The Tacoma location was perfect. As 60 year old walkers we found getting down and back up the hill from Old Tacoma and the waterfront very do-able. The backyard garden is an oasis that has taken years to create. Be sure and pull the plug on your itinerary long enough to simply breathe and read a good book amidst the blooms like I did while staying at Geiger Victorian. Thank you Jane and Skip for providing a home away from home. We look forward to future trips to Tacoma because of Geiger Victorian!

“One of the best in the Country”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ed May 25, 2012

Geiger Victorian is one of the nicest Bed and Breakfasts in the Country. Ive stayed at dozens of BnB's and I always come back to this one when in Tacoma. The Art, antiques and linens are second to none. Jane and Skip are amazingly hospitable and you can tell they truly care to take care of you. Their son Paul, who occasionally is there, is a great gardener and has transformed their back yard into one of the most beautiful places to have a good cup of morning coffee or just relax.
Great walking around this location. Places to eat/shop. LOVE IT.

Room Tip: I prefer the top floor guest room, sky lights, great air and a view.
